  • Patent number: 11135064
    Abstract: An implant to fill a hole in tissue, such as bone tissue, comprising a first portion that is insertable through the hole when in a first compressed position, wherein the first portion cannot pass through the hole when in a first deployed position; and a second portion that cannot pass through the hole when in the second deployed position. The first and second portions of the implant can be deployed independently. Therefore, in operation, it is possible to insert the first portion of the implant through the hole when in the first compressed position, deploying the first portion to transition it to the first deployed position while the second portion remains in the second compressed position, and then deploying the second portion to transition it to the second deployed position. The devices and methods may be used, for example, in transsphenoidal or other orthopedic surgeries involving bone tissue.
